Axis-REIT sells Axis North Port LCI for RM14.5m

KUALA LUMPUR: Axis REIT Managers Bhd (ARMB), the manager of Axis Real Estate Investment Trust (Axis-REIT), has entered into a sale and purchase agreement for the disposal of Axis North Port LCI, to Freight Management (M) Sdn Bhd for RM14.5 million, according to statement by the company on Monday, Jan 17.

S P Setia: New MoH complex design ready

KUALA LUMPUR: S P Setia Bhd has finalised the design and costing for the proposed development of a new integrated health and research complex for the Ministry of Health (MoH) in Setia Alam, Selangor.

The company said on Monday, Jan 17 that its associate Sentosa Jitra Sdn Bhd (SJSB) had finalised its design and costing for the new complex based on the MoH's brief of requirements.
